Jhapa and Udayapur have won the match held on Saturday under the Koshi selection of the Prime Minister's Cup Men's National Cricket Tournament. Jhapa has won the first match by 112 runs over Sunsari.

Chasing a target of 205 runs set by Jhapa at the Marybone Jwala Cricket Ground in Biratnagar, Sunsari was bundled out for 92 runs in 21.5 balls. For Sunsari, captain Bhupal Luintel scored 24 runs, while Rabin Mondal scored 15 and Gaurav Katuwal scored 13 runs. Jhapa's Gyan Bahadur Shrestha took 5 wickets while Chhabilal Khadka took 4 wickets.

Earlier, Jhapa, who won the toss and elected to bat first, had scored 204 runs for the loss of 8 wickets in the stipulated 50 overs. Bhupal Dangal top-scored with 51 runs for Jhapa's average total, while Bhushesh Dangal contributed 43, Ashish Ranamagar 32, Sameer Karki 31 and Ankit Subedi 24 runs. Sunsari's Kabiraj Khatri took 3 wickets.

In another match held in Itahari on Saturday, Udayapur defeated Ilam by 31 runs with the help of Sonu Ansari's explosive batting. Batting first at the Janata Cricket Stadium in Itahari, Udayapur scored a high total of 276 runs for the loss of 5 wickets after playing the full 50 overs. Sonu, who faced 106 balls in Udayapur's win, played a brilliant innings of 153 runs with the help of 19 fours and 8 sixes.

Suman Shrestha scored 54 runs, Sushant Timalsina added 27 and Ice Bhattarai added 14 runs. Ilam's Suyog Bhattarai took 2 wickets. Chasing a target of 277 runs, Ilam was bundled out for 245 runs in 38.2 balls. Ilam's Shivansh Bajgain top-scored with 72 runs, but that was not enough to win. Anil Lamichhane scored 38, Lob Kamat 37, and Vishal Acharya added 18 runs.

Players from Jhapa, Morang, Sunsari, Ilam, and Udayapur of Koshi Province will compete in the competition that will continue until Tuesday. 18 players who perform best will be selected from the competition. Those selected will play for the Koshi Province team in the Prime Minister's Cup Men's National Cricket Competition to be held in Kathmandu, Birgunj, and Janakpur in the first week of Chaitra.
